Output 2de8dc86021c717d015f3ead23447da03ebd2f538c76e24d6038528725b0535e:9

value
2183527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daffb54c98449e1d7c251886ebf2bf33400bc9de OP_EQUAL
address
3MeyZHCACwtwfqNh1RsCyspsEJbwj6d4h5
transaction
2de8dc86021c717d015f3ead23447da03ebd2f538c76e24d6038528725b0535e
confirmations
338959
spent
true